New driveway construction services involve the process of designing and building a new paved surface for residential properties. This work typically includes site preparation, grading, and laying down materials such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ers to create a durable and functional driveway. Service providers may also handle the installation of drainage systems and base layers to ensure the driveway remains stable and long-lasting. Homeowners seeking a driveway that enhances curb appeal or provides a reliable parking area often turn to local contractors experienced in new construction projects.

These services are especially helpful for solving common property issues like uneven or damaged driveways that can pose safety hazards or hinder accessibility. A poorly maintained or deteriorated driveway may lead to cracks, potholes, or drainage problems, which can cause further property damage or inconvenience. Installing a new driveway can improve safety by providing a smooth, even surface for vehicles and foot traffic. Additionally, a professionally constructed driveway can increase the overall value and aesthetic appeal of a home, making it a practical upgrade for homeowners looking to refresh their property’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ical New Driveway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wausau,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way repairs, such as patching cracks or resurfacing small sections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this band,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age and materials used.

Basic Driveway Replacement - Full driveway replacements in Wausau often cost between $3,000 and $7,000, depending on size and materials. Many projects in this range are common for standard residential driveways,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her costs.

Mid-Size Driveway Construction - Constructing a new driveway for an average-sized property typically costs between $4,000 and $10,000. This range covers most mid-scale projects, while larger or custom designs may push costs beyond this band.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ate driveway installations, such as decorative finishes or extensive grading, can reach $12,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for clients seeking premium features or challenging site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ider before building a new driveway? It's important to assess the property's layout, drainage needs, and material preferences to ensure the driveway meets practical and aesthetic requirements.

What types of materials are commonly used for driveway construction? Common options include concrete, asphalt, gravel, and pavers, each offering different durability and appearance qualities suited to various needs.

How can local contractors help with driveway construction? They can provide expert guidance on design, select appropriate materials, and handle the installation process to ensure a quality result.

Are there different styles of driveways available? Yes, driveway styles vary from simple plain surfaces to decorative designs with borders, patterns, or integrated lighting, depending on personal preferences.

What factors influence the choice of driveway material? Factors include the property's climate, usage frequency, budget, and desired appearance, which local service providers can help evaluate.
